My Students

My class is a multi-age, bridge class of 1st and 2nd graders from the East Village of Manhattan. They come from diverse cultural and linguistic backgrounds. My students possess positive attitudes toward learning. About 50% of my school's population qualifies for free or reduced-price lunches. Despite the fact that some students come from economic hardship, my students show up each day, happy, smiling, and ready to learn! Their thirst for knowledge never ends!

Each student has their own individual identity that helps make our classroom learning environment a special place.

Each child has their own unique strengths and interests that they bring to the learning experience. Furthermore, they all share a common interest in reading and engaging with the text.

My Project

The proposed project is to implement a structured guided reading program in my classroom for students who need support according to their Fountas and Pinnell guided reading levels. Any child who scores below the benchmark for their grade will automatically receive guided reading as an intervention 2-3 times per week. To implement this program, we would purchase the Lakeshore Guided Reading Program for both fiction and nonfiction. This program is structured and focuses on essential reading skills. The leveling system allows students to receive support at their instructional level.

This guided reading program would address literacy needs in phonics, fluency, vocabulary, and comprehension.

With the implementation of this program, the goal is to see the proficiency level of students with special needs and students identified as ELL grow within the next couple of months.
